Losing your key to your Mercedes-Benz is a sad circumstance, but it can also be expensive. Fortunately, it's quite simple to replace your keys in the event that you know how. First, determine which type of key you have. There are two types: one is a Chrome SmartKey® and an older SmartKey®. Examine the panic button on your device to determine which key you're using. The panic button on a Chrome SmartKey®, which is newer is triangular in shape. An older SmartKey®, however it has a circular panic key. If you're not sure what key you own, it's a good idea to take your vehicle to a mechanic who can look up the panic button for you. They will be able to tell you if your key is older or newer and may even be able to repair the battery. The next thing you must do is determine whether your key turns in your ignition. A damaged key will not allow your Mercedes-Benz to start if it doesn't line properly with the ignition cylinder. The lock pins can also wear down, which is another reason why your key won't turn on the ignition. If the lock pins have become worn, it could cause a lot of difficulty to turn your key. This is particularly the case for older Mercedes models, which employ key-locks made of steel blades. You can remove the key from the vehicle and then lubricate it with a penetrating lubricant, such as WD-40. Then, you can insert it back in and attempt to turn the ignition. If the key does not work it could be time to get a Mercedes Benz replacement key. The locking pins could have been damaged or bent and your key might not turn in the ignition. Many of these keys contain an embedded microchip that communicates with the engine control unit (ECU). This allows you to start your car. These keys are often referred to as smart keys. Utilizing these keys is easier than using the traditional key fob. When a key is inserted into the ignition the ignition switch is activated a series of switches that provide power to various components of the electrical system in your car. These switches control the circuits that power your car's lights or radio, among other features. If the key isn't turning in your ignition, it may be an indication that the switch is damaged or become defective. A broken switch will prevent the key from turning on and can cause your car to stop. Try taking the key out a little bit to see if it works. If it does not, you might need to replace the ignition switch. Another possibility is that the wafers of your key are damaged or blocked.
